Ordinals
beta
Address 13Cq5Sz9Jq41cTvNLcbE9caigX8GVNrAN9
sat balance
38921
outputs
c3dd3e0ffb151a9dd152240c2c9c2cce4b89033cb6fcd53fbf7a185554531230:122
779ec7c0c08a97b149ea72ad91b9b12d6531b9675983a83ae291984d6b536cb9:116